Congratulations to the Div 2 side lead by James Guild-Inder who have won the Div2 Red One Day Final – however not in the way they would have wanted.
Having won the semi-final the Lions held the hosting rights and on Sunday the 23rd of February they set to play Marist-Harewood on Burnside #1. The match was due to start at midday how with rain in the morning and this being an uncovered grade there was a delay to the start and a reduction of overs, play was to commence at 3pm and be 31 overs. James won the toss and the Lions were to bowl first. At drinks Marist-Harewood were 98/4 however two superb catches by Luke Pynenburg and sharp stumping by James slowed them up. Marist-Harewood ended up with 174 all out in the 30th over, with Eden Chapman-Peters 4.4 overs 4/10.



Into bat and Marist-Harewood took some early wickets with James, Eden and Fergus back in the pavilion at 41/3 there was plenty of work to be done, Tim Brigman set his work nicely and was able to build a partnership with Thomas Inder 22 and when Thomas and Cam were out things were looking interesting at 118/6. Tim was joined by Taj Chapman-Peters and they began to wrestle back the match which was going to down to the wire.
With the Lions at 152/6 Xavi Rajput who was fielding had suffered a serious injury and during the assessment an Ambulance was called and play halted and was not able to resumed. The club would like to acknowledge Jame’s leadership of side ensuring the full attention to the player.
We wish Xavi a speedy recovery, and congratulate James and the team on their successful one day campaign. Scorecard
